fix(ci): stop one junk context result discarding a proven review
Tri-review of this PR found that the previous commit fixed one spurious
rejection and created another. Widening evidence candidacy from "the call
that named a changed path" to "every orchestrator context call" also
widened the *strict-parse* surface: `contextResultProvesChangedPath`
throws rather than returning false, so a single malformed payload
anywhere in the transcript now discarded a review that an earlier call
had already proven. The MCP makes that reachable without any misbehaving
model - `GITNEXUS_MCP_DEFAULT_MAX_TOKENS=12000` truncates any context
payload over ~48 KB mid-JSON and appends a marker - and it also destroyed
docs-only runs that the `no_indexable_changed_symbols` mode exempts.
Reproduced by running the workflow's own embedded script on both trees:
a proving evidence call followed by one truncated exploratory call gave
`failure_code: null` on the base and `invalid_execution_transcript` on
the head; it is `null` again here.
- payload-shape failures are caught and counted (`malformedResults`)
instead of thrown; transcript-structural invariants (envelope, tool
shapes, duplicate ids, empty tool_result) still fail closed
- diagnostics gained the reasons they were blind to: errored results,
results that arrived out of order or via a sidechain, unanswered
in-scope calls, and malformed payloads. A rejection can no longer
print an in-scope call with every reason at zero
- a deletion-only PR no longer registers head-scoped candidates that can
never be satisfied: an empty eligible set is out of scope, not a result
"outside the changed paths"
- the mandatory-body prompt clause now pairs with a required `complete`
boolean. An incomplete analysis publishes its partial body labelled
`incomplete_analysis` instead of passing as an accepted review
- `Agent(a,b,c)` is split into six separate `Agent(x)` rules: the pinned
base action parses allowedTools with `.flatMap((v) => v.split(","))`
(parse-sdk-options.ts at 3553f843), which shattered the grouped rule
into `Agent(ci-correctness-lens`, four bare names, and
`ci-critic-lens)` before the SDK saw it. Pre-existing and unproven at
runtime, but the split form is correct under either reading and lets
the header's dispatch canary actually prove something
